About the role

Provide flexible nursing coverage across specialty centers, delivering compassionate reproductive healthcare and procedural support. Responsibilities include sedation monitoring, patient education, and overseeing daily nursing operations in surgical sites.

Planned Parenthood of the Pacific Southwest is one of the largest providers of sexual and reproductive healthcare in Southern California, operating 20 health centers throughout our three-county region. Check out our new video, "We are Planned Parenthood of the Pacific Southwest” for more information about our organization: https://bit.ly/WeArePPPSW.

Care. No Matter What.

Join a mission-driven team delivering high-quality, compassionate reproductive healthcare across a dynamic, multi-site environment.

As an RN III (Float), you’ll play a vital role supporting surgical and specialty service centers by providing expert nursing care where it’s needed most, ensuring seamless patient experiences and continuity of care across our regions.

This unique opportunity is perfect for a highly adaptable, clinically skilled RN who thrives in a fast-paced setting and enjoys variety in their work.

You’ll travel between surgical sites in San Diego, Rancho Mirage, Riverside, and Imperial Valley, serving as a trusted clinical resource and collaborator across teams.

In this role, you’ll deliver comprehensive patient care including procedural support, sedation monitoring, patient education, and emergency response, while upholding the highest standards of safety, quality, and patient-centered service.

You’ll also have the opportunity to mentor staff, contribute to team development, and expand your clinical expertise across diverse care settings.

Schedule

This position offers a 4/10 schedule with an expectation of open availability Monday–Saturday, based on health center needs. In this role, you’ll get to

Change lives. Provide flexible nursing coverage across specialty centers to ensure continuity of care. Deliver safe, compassionate patient care using clinical knowledge of abortion care, sedation, and emergency protocols. Oversee nursing services and support daily operations in Specialty Services Centers. Educate and dispense FDA-approved birth control methods per provider orders. Administer oral, injectable, and controlled medications in accordance with provider direction. Maintain medication safety, compliance standards, and accurate documentation. Support productivity, quality, and revenue cycle goals. Follow all organizational policies, clinical protocols, and service standards.Perform lab testing, venipuncture, injections, and referral follow-up. Monitor patients recovering from analgesia and moderate or IV conscious sedation. Educate patients on post-procedure care, contraception, and preventive health screenings. Maintain and check emergency and clinical equipment.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ams to optimize patient flow and operations. Maintain narcotics logs and medication accountability. Start IVs and Hep-Locks. Triage and respond to emergency situations. Support clinic flow, cleanliness, and readiness.Identify and help resolve staffing, workflow, and equipment needs. Ensure compliance with policies and procedures. Serve as a clinical resource and support team development. Participate in ongoing learning and professional development. Demonstrate knowledge of quality standards and regulatory requirements. Train, orient, and precept new RN staff. Apply and maintain sterile and clean techniques in procedures. Utilize EMR and practice management systems for accurate documentation and tracking. Ensure accuracy of all patient records and data entry. Administer IV conscious sedation as directed. Assist providers with sedation and procedural care. Assist with safe patient transfers as needed. Perform ultrasounds for gestational dating.

We are looking for an RN who

Completed a Register Nursing program at an accredited school and holds an active license in the state of California. Completed a recovery room or surgical training program. Has experience in Emergency or triage services, surgical services, reproductive health care services, and/or abortion services. Is eager to work in an environment that supports the agency’s commitment to equity and belonging. Demonstrates empathy and compassionate care. Open to traveling to all Southern California counties, and willing to jump in to help with coverage.
